Fountain at Sunset Photo of the Day 109/365 I took this photo on Friday evening while walking back to our car after a visit to a shopping area, while on vacation.  This fountain is a mainstay of the area and I decided to pull a trick with my iPhone to get a shot with the water moving. The trick is to take a "live" photo, and after you're happy, there is an option to make it a "long exposure" photo. The trick worked, and I like how it came out.
